我有这个shell命令,我想用python获得它的字符串输出

ip link show | egrep -o '([-_.[:alnum:]]+-eth[[:digit:]]+)'
将输出:

s1-eth1
s3-eth1
s4-eth2

使用
os.system
返回整数错误值

我试过这个:

from subprocess import Popen, PIPE
import shlex

cmd1 = shlex.split('ip link show')
cmd2 = shlex.split("egrep -o '([-_.[:alnum:]]+-eth[[:digit:]]+)'")
proc1 = Popen(cmd1,stdout=PIPE)
proc2 = Popen(cmd2,stdin=proc1.stdout,stdout=PIPE,stderr=PIPE)
proc1.stdout.close()
out,err=proc2.communicate()
print('out: {0}'.format(out))
print('err: {0}'.format(err))
它输出grep用法帮助
